Welcome to the Fairfare team. Our parity checker compares the rates our partner hotels publish on Lumenstay against third-party aggregator feeds, flagging discrepancies above 2%. Jobs run hourly per region; results land in the `parity_findings` table and feed the morning digest reviewed by the Pricing Ops group. Before running the checker locally, read the throttling guide carefully—aggregator feeds rate-limit aggressively. Local runs must authenticate against our internal FeedBroker service using the key that follows.

API key for hawip-kawef: kto4_jFcm

Subject: DR drill — hot-reload validation, Quillhaven stack

During Friday's disaster-recovery drill we will exercise hot-reloading of configuration on the Bramblegate edge nodes. Please confirm reload signals are authenticated, partial configs are rejected atomically, and rollback triggers within ten seconds of a checksum mismatch. All reload events must appear in the tamper log. The vault unseal phrase you will need is appended directly below.

vault phrase of tagag-yadup = ralys-caseth-novys-istael

Handover — Fenby Court temporary site. While the main building at Aldmere Row is being renovated, all facilities operations run from Fenby Court, units 4 and 5. The cleaning contractors arrive at 06:30 and need the side door unlocked; the alarm panel is inside the unit 4 entrance, left wall. Deliveries still occasionally arrive at the old site, so check the Aldmere courtyard once per shift. Heating timers are set manually until the new controls arrive. The unit 4 door code is as follows.

staff pass of yaweg-haduf = bdg-DEY-5

Seatline renderer — incident triage

If the Orpheum Vale seat map shows stale holds, flush the layout cache and restart the render worker. Do not touch the pricing service; it is unrelated. Security reviewers should confirm the worker only reads the sanitized layout feed. When filing the report, include the trace token shown below.

session token of kahag-bawip = htk6_729d08